Vitamin B1 is essential for a healthy brain and nervous system and is typically included when providing vitamins for addiction recovery during treatment. Alcoholics also have trouble absorbing vitamins like Vitamin A, D, and E. For drug addicts, deficiencies of Vitamin B1, B5, B6, Vitamin C, and E are common.

The estimated cost of basic residential treatment, which often involves assessments and around-the-clock supervision, is between $2,000 and $20,000. Long-term residential care, lasting between 60 and 90 days, may cost twice as much. Some Alcohol Rehab Facility luxury rehab facilities charge more than $25,000 for 30 days of treatment.
